Fountain Square Art Festival-June 28 & 29--Fun Packed Weekend of Art, Music and Food

 The 35th annual Fountain Square Art Festival held on Saturday and Sunday, June 28 and 29,  will have lots of art and an all-star line up music and food.

 

With over 200 artists represented and sunshine expected, strollers and serious buyers will have time and space to explore paintings, sculptures, metalwork, jewelry, glasswork, wood work, photography and mixed media.

The music lineup kicks off at noon on Saturday, June 28:

  • Noon – 3 p.m. Fred Simon, Jazz piano
  • 3 p.m.- 5:30 p.m.  Boogie jazz/blues pianist Craig Brenner

Sunday, June 29   Noon to 5:30 p.m.

  • Noon-3 p.m.     etc. music school
  • 3 p.m.-5:30 p.m.  BMR4  Jazz

 

Simon, on the faculty of the Music Institute of Chicago, located in Evanston, has a robust recording career and has composed for live performance, film, dance and television. 

 

Brenner was called, “a fine and funky pianist” by Living Blues Magazine.  He has recorded often as Craig and the Crawdads, and is a favorite in the college town of Bloomington, Indiana, where he studied.

 

On Sunday, attendees and diners will have an opportunity to hear the members of the etc. music school, a unique musical organization founded by Mike O’Mara, an Evanstonian  and teacher who offers a holistic approach to music and theatre which involves students and respects their interests. Wrapping up the Sunday showcase is the group BMR4, often heard at Evanston’s Pete Miller’s Steakhouse, a home for distinctive jazz artists.   The group also has many recordings.

 

“We are very pleased to feature these musical groups,” said Elaine Kemna-Irish, executive director of the Evanston Chamber of Commerce, the sponsoring organization for the Fountain Square Festival.  She added, “It’s a great lineup for an entertaining weekend.”

 

The NEW FamilyFest Activity Area, will feature several activities for children and adults.  Evanston Art Center will oversee kid friendly activities.  Adirondack chairs for lounging  and a secret interactive art project with a surprise ending from Evanston’s Bottle and Bottega and Good’s of Evanston will keep fairgoers guessing. In addition, “Selfies” featuring Evanston’s creative sculpture, The Encounter, will make for some never-before-imagined photos. The City of Evanston’s Mobile Water Station  will be available for eco-friendly water bottle fill-ups and on Sunday representatives from Life Sources will be on hand.
